2021年下半年软件设计师下午真题及答案解析.pdf

本文件为2021年下半年软件设计师下午考试的真题及答案解析,软件设计领域的专家小任老师利用其十年的教学经验,深入分析了智慧农业平台的开发需求,并提供了一套真题资料,以结构化方法对智慧农业平台进行了分析与设计。以下为本文件所包含的知识点:
1. 智慧农业平台的功能需求分析:
- 信息维护:需要有功能让农业专家能够对农作物和环境监测数据的监控处理规则进行维护。
- 数据采集:智慧平台需要具备采集传感器数据的能力,这包括农作物长势、土壤墒情、气候等信息,并对这些数据进行解析、处理、可视化及存储。
- 数据处理:平台应能够根据监控处理规则对实时监测信息进行分析,将分析结果可视化并进行存储和远程控制。同时,应有能力对历史数据进行综合统计和预测,并对预测信息进行可视化和存储。
- 远程控制:平台应能够根据监控处理规则自动对控制器进行远程控制,同时也应允许农业人员手动提供控制信息进行远程操作。
- 可视化:应实时向农业人员展示监测信息,为农业专家提供统计分析结果和预测信息的展示,并能根据农业专家的请求展示相关数据。
2. 结构化方法在系统分析与设计中的应用:
- 上下文数据流图(Context Diagram):用于表示系统的输入输出关系,即系统与外部实体的接口。
- 0层数据流图(Level 0 DFD):为系统的最高层次的数据流图,展示系统的主要功能模块以及数据在模块之间的流动。
3. 系统分析与设计的逻辑结构设计:
- 包括数据流图的设计、数据字典的编制、实体-关系图的绘制等,以逻辑结构设计来明确系统中各模块的功能与接口。
4. 软件设计师考试及备考策略:
- 小任老师提供的真题精讲视频可以帮助软件设计师考生理解考试的重点和难点,通过历年真题的学习来提高解题技巧和应对实际问题的能力。
5. 软考资源获取:
- 小任老师通过QQ联系方式分享免费的备考资料、历年真题、问题解答以及经验交流平台,帮助考生更有效地复习准备考试。
6. 其他相关领域的学习资源:
- 小任老师除了提供软件设计师的学习资源外,还提供了系统分析师和系统架构师的视频精讲资料,帮助考生拓展知识面,满足不同阶段的考试和职业发展需求。
对于软件设计行业及考试备考者来说,这份真题资料无疑是一份宝贵的学习材料。通过对智慧农业平台的功能需求和设计方法的深入学习,考生可以掌握分析和解决实际问题的技能,并为未来的软件设计工作或考试做好准备。同时,小任老师的备考资源和视频课程也为考生提供了实用的学习途径,帮助他们更好地理解考试内容,提高学习效率。

任铄
- 粉丝: 3872
- 资源: 126
最新资源
- linux常用命令大全.txt
- linux常用命令大全.txt
- DeepSeek从入门到精通-清华大学-2025年2月修订版(103页)
- 机器人学 机器视觉与控制 MATLAB算法基础.pdf
- zeek-libcaf-4.2.0-1.el8.x64-86.rpm.tar.gz
- zeek-devel-4.2.0-1.el8.x64-86.rpm.tar.gz
- 面向对象与函数式编程:C和Python示例
- zeek-core-4.2.0-1.el8.x64-86.rpm.tar.gz
- zeek-btest-data-4.2.0-1.el8.x64-86.rpm.tar.gz
- C语言学习的分步教程:高效编程入门到实践
- comsol电磁超声导波检测 磁铁激励静磁场,线圈产生感应涡流,在1mm厚铝板中激励250kHz的lamb,在200mm位置处设置深0.8mm的裂纹缺陷,80mm处铝板表面的点探针接收波形如图4所示
- zeek-btest-4.2.0-1.el8.x64-86.rpm.tar.gz
- Delphi编程入门指南
- 45454555555-yu
- zchunk-libs-1.5.1-1.el8.x64-86.rpm.tar.gz
- yolov5-5.0版本的基础模型权重汇总